The exact duties and responsibilities may vary depending on where you work, but in general, you can expect your sales analyst job description to include the following tasks:
Analyzing internal and external sales data to find trends and patterns
Using data to prepare sales forecasts
Creating sales reports
Tracking performance metrics and key performance indicators (KPIs)
Working closely with the sales and marketing teams
Working with stakeholders to understand sales objectives
Monitoring pricing strategies
Providing actionable insights for data-driven decision-making
Types of sales analysis
Depending on your sales analyst role and the needs of the business, you’ll find three core types of sales analysis you can utilize:
Sales forecasting: Predicting future sales activity by analyzing historical data to determine and prepare for top sales periods and understand how to approach quieter times.
Sales management: Using analysis to monitor sales, ensuring they align with sales targets, and optimizing performance.
Sales reporting:
Transforming sales data and presenting it to management to inform data-driven business decisions.
Essential skills for sales analysts
As a sales analyst, you need a range of both technical and workplace skills. Data analysis requires specific analytical abilities. You’ll also need skills to work with others and communicate insights to business leaders effectively. Examples of skills to work on include:
Technical skills
Sales forecasting
Statistical modeling
Statistical software knowledge, such as Excel and NetSuite
CRM platforms
SQL
Presentation software such as PowerPoint and Keynote
Sales reporting
Data analytics
Data visualization
Workplace skills
Communication
Collaboration
Analytical thinking
Time management
Problem-solving
